Kate Borders, the head of the Downtown Tempe Authority, will take over County Executive Chris Ronayne's old seat as UCI president come June.
Kate Borders, director of the Downtown Tempe Authority in Arizona, will become the president of University Circle, Inc., and start in June. She'll take over for Gary Hanson, who has been interim director since Ronayne departed to run for county office in 2021. With some two decades of experience in city-revitalization nonprofits, Borders seems like she's well-fit for managing University Circle.
In Tempe, as in her seven years in Milwaukee, Borders championed a residential boom in the downtown core while attempting to ensure equity for the less fortunate.
